自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+

虚拟化开发

致力与桌面虚拟化人开发,运维与管理,更多交流可加微信号: guangliyujishu

  • 博客(207)
  • 资源 (14)
  • 收藏
  • 关注

原创 项目经理的看家本领

1. 要易于沟通 2. 要想的周全 3. 要能够预测结果

2011-06-21 19:20:00 613

转载 “云端”前瞻 泛云计算终端时代的到来

<br /> <br />最近几年,云计算行业风起云涌,IT设备厂商、互联网企业、软件企业乃至运营商都给予高度关注。云计算,俨然成为未来计算技术的代名词,引发众人无限的想象。<br />云计算是一种新的计算理念,一种新的资源交付方式,一种新的商业模式。在计算理念上,它通过互联网把原来由本地主机实现的计算交给“云平台”来处理;在资源交付上,它提倡将IT资源、系统资源和应用等整合为服务提供给用户;在商业模式上,它实现了资源的按需定制、按量付费。可以说,云计算的发展是需求推动、技术进步和商业模式转变共同促进的结果

2011-04-28 09:41:00 1326

原创 好的程序员?

<br />技术带头人:<br />1) 清楚的远景。没有清楚的远景,只有强大技术能力的团队,就像盲人骑瞎马,还使劲用鞭子抽打,让马快跑。 看起来一度非常拉风,但后来免不了人仰马翻。<br />2)信任团队,把大方向弄清楚之后,把其他事情交给团队成员去搞清楚。 如果带头人详细规定了所有细节,那么团队成员干得还有什么劲呢?<br />3)避免“微观管理”。当你担心或者没有安全感的时候,你当然会希望把所有细节都搞清楚,但是这样反而会出乱子。<br /><br />优秀的程序员<b

2010-12-29 19:44:00 1252

原创 good man

<br />http://blog.csdn.net/pongba/archive/2007/04/11/1561110.aspx《boost源码剖析》《C++0x漫谈》Boost源码剖析C++C++0x漫谈<br />强人!

2010-12-18 15:46:00 538

原创 纽约时报专栏总结科技10年:没有替代只有分裂

<br />1. 没有替代,只有分裂。我已经听够了所谓的专家把某些产品称作“iPhone杀手”或“Kindle杀手”。听着哥们儿:消费科技历史上只有分裂,没有替代。<br />电视原本被认为会扼杀广播,DVD被认为会扼杀影院,速溶咖啡被认为会代替现煮咖啡。<br />但是最终,一件都没有发生。你想知道未来的趋势吗?情况应该是这样:iPhone和Android将共存,卫星广播和AM/FM将共存,印刷书籍和电子书将共存。谁也无法替代谁,只是增加了一些。<br /> 2. 或早或晚,所有事情都将实现“按需点播

2010-11-26 13:20:00 779

原创 Chrome OS将走计算平台路线

<br />Chrome浏览器已经占据整个PC的8%,二者之所以同名是因为从本质上说,操作系统与浏览器是一码事。厄普森说:“准确地说,它只是一个浏览器,没有什么稀奇的——这才是关键。”<br />运行Chrome OS的电脑数秒就能启动,而不是几分钟,用户会看到一个浏览器,应用程序和数据可以立刻使用。<br />就目前而言,Android解决方案是针对触摸设备的最优化,而Chrome OS看起来是键盘为基础的解决方案。<br />Google能推动Chrome和Android成为新的业务,由于是免费和开源的

2010-11-26 13:06:00 493

转载 标准库和boost库中几个智能指针的比较

这些智能指针在设计的时候,一个关键的问题就是所有权的控制。如果把指针所指向的对象比作电视机的话,那么指针就是观众。第一个人需要看电视的时候需要打开它,没人看的时候就要保证把电视关掉。对于std::auto_ptr,boost::shared_ptr和scoped_ptr,情况如下:<br />1. std::auto_ptr:auto_ptr这个种族很有趣,每次只让一个人看电视,大家可以换着看,由最后那个不想看的人关掉。当把一个auto_ptr赋值给另一个时,就好比换一个人看电视似的。总之,电视

2010-11-25 19:45:00 551

原创 What Android Is

What Android Is<br />Being an illustrated run through the basics.<br />What happened was, for our recent South American tour I wanted an Androidarchitecture overview graphic. I ran across, among the Android SDK documentation,a page entitled Whatis

2010-11-25 19:33:00 534

原创 Linux编程Shell基本工作原理方案

<br /><br />Shell基本工作原理方案<br />Linux系统提供给用户的最重要的系统程序是Shell命令语言解释程序。它不属于内核部分,而是在核心之外,以用户态方式运行。其基本功能是解释并执行用户打入的各种命令,实现用户与Linux核心的接口。系统初启后,核心为每个终端用户建立一个进程去执行Shell解释程序。它的执行过程基本上按如下步骤:<br />(1)读取用户由键盘输入的命令行。<br />(2)分析命令,以命令名作为文件名,并将其它参数改造为系统调用execve( )

2010-11-19 19:11:00 529

原创 是什么成就了一名“高级”程序员?

<br /> 下面列举的事情是大多数高级程序员都会做的。<br />1.至少掌握一门编程语言<br /> 我相信有些优秀的程序员只懂(并精通)一门编程语言,但在某种程度上而言,这其实会限制一个人的思维。就像当你手拿一把锤子时,任何东西看起来都像钉子。我认为,知道并成功使用至少一门编程语言,这是程序员从新手走向老手的重要一步。我要说的是,像JavaScript和SQL这样的辅助编程语言,只有当你确实已经开发了完整的应用程序,并在其中使用这些编程语言时,它们才有价值。<br />2.工作之余也经

2010-10-29 17:18:00 515

原创 双核浏览器评测标准新鲜出炉

<br /><br />前不久,由《程序员》杂志与CSDN网站发起的浏览器技术专题研讨会成功举行,会议主题为“浏览器技术的标准与趋势”,多位浏览器技术专家参加了本次会议。围绕着浏览器技术的未来趋势,国内浏览器市场的现状和前景诸多话题展开了热烈的讨论。另外,研讨会还有一项重要议题:讨论并制定双核浏览器评测标准草案。此后,经第三方人员测评(报告一、 报告二)、网上调查等手段进一步完善,双核浏览器评测标准正式发布。<br />评测标准共分四个项目,分述如下:<br />一、兼容性测试<br /

2010-08-27 08:33:00 610

原创 评论:手机游戏的出路在哪里?

<br />【IT168评论】目前,很多有关移动互联网以及移动娱乐的调查数据都显示,手机游戏是移动互联网未来发展不可或缺的组成部分,与此同时,有关手机游戏的特点以及在移动互联网中如何发展的问题也不绝于耳。现在有公司认为手机游戏在手机上可能会出现一个全新的游戏类型,也就是新的游戏模式,叫做轻网游。<br />  基于中国市场的手机网游或者单机游戏市场太小,而且要想达到PC一个月上亿的产业距离还非常大,所以我们现在提出一个问题,手机游戏的出路在哪。<br />  据有关部门统计,截止

2010-08-24 09:03:00 680

原创 探索手机五大新商业模式 专家建议UI设计“六要五不要”

<br />未来手机的新型商业模式包括五大方向:<br />-基于用户实际地理位置提供个性化服务<br />-透明价格比较模式<br />-给用户提供个性化和实时的折价券<br />-给用户创造及时的当下满意心理<br />-个性化的移动广告<br />栾跃强调,移动互联网所引导的新技术和新服务模式,将带来不断地商业模式的创新。企业不及时把握机会,就将被时代淘汰。

2010-08-24 08:49:00 564

原创 UI设计模式大阅兵

<br />交互设计师在设计线框图原型时,熟知常见的Web设计模式很有帮助,做到“心中有数”才能创造出符合需求,用户易学易用的界面来。常见的设计模式有哪些呢?在商业中有哪些案例呢?某公司交互设计师张雅秋写了一篇博文对此进行了总结,现转载于此,全文如下:<br />交互设计师在设计线框图原型时,熟知常见的Web设计模式很有帮助,做到“心中有数”才能创造出符合需求,用户易学易用的界面来。所谓“没有必要重复发明轮子”,模式往往容易解决常见问题,正确的模式能帮用户熟悉界面、提高效率。<br />常见的UI设计模

2010-08-24 08:17:00 758

原创 一些系统分析的经验

<br />现已离职,也无所顾忌,特谈一谈对系统分析的看法,总结一下之前的工作的经验,有不当之处请指正。 <br />  做需求分析,我觉得最重要的任务是简化业务流程、规则、逻辑;丰富用户体验; <br />    0. 尽量将复杂的用户需求抽像成最简单的业务规则、数据库结构来实现。因为需求是不可能一下子就确定的,假设我们刚开始对核心需求的实现方式增加了一点点的复杂性,比如说多加了一个表,一个藕合字段,那么对于以后的扩展我们就有可能要去制定更加复杂的规则去适应,从而“被逼”消耗更多的工作

2010-07-21 08:56:00 627

原创 EABI (Extended Application Binary Interface)

<br />enhance application binary interface.<br /> <br />下面的代码大家可以在entry-common.S中找到。<br /><br />在2.6.21中,认真研究大家会发现,你回避不了这样一个概念,EABI是什么东西?<br /><br />内核里面谈EABI,OABI,其实相对于系统调用的方式,当然我们所说的系统限于arm系统。<br />EABI (Extended ABI),说的是这样的一种新的系统调用方式<br /><b

2010-06-13 19:48:00 541

原创 Linux find命令详解

<br />由于find具有强大的功能,所以它的选项也很多,其中大部分选项都值得我们花时间来了解一下。即使系统中含有网络文件系统( NFS),find命令在该文件系统中同样有效,只你具有相应的权限。<br />在运行一个非常消耗资源的find命令时,很多人都倾向于把它放在后台执行,因为遍历一个大的文件系统可能会花费很长的时间(这里是指30G字节以上的文件系统)。<br />一、find 命令格式<br /><br />1、find命令的一般形式为;<br /><br />find p

2010-06-07 12:40:00 580

原创 ,英式发音和美式发音有什么区别

其实美式英语是英式英语转变而来的。其中区别有如: 英式英语(British English)和美式英语(American English)的差别是客观存在的,学英文的人会注意到两者之间的差异。其实世界上有很多种类的英文,即使在同一个国家,发音和语法也会有地域差别。两者之间最主要的差异在如下几方面: 1.语法:英国人有时喜欢在美国人不用冠词时使用。例如: 英式英语; It

2010-05-31 08:34:00 2338

原创 MiniGUI Programming Guide

MiniGUI Programming GuideVersion 2.0 (revised edition 4)For MiniGUI Version 2.0.4/1.6.10Beijing Feynman Software Technology Co. Ltd.August, 2007MiniGUI Programming Guide V2.0-4IIntrodu

2010-05-17 08:20:00 1866

原创 rpm specification file

http://www.rpm.org/max-rpm/ch-rpm-inside.html关键字:rpm specification file http://docs.fedoraproject.org/drafts/rpm-guide-en/index.html

2010-05-13 10:22:00 499

原创 Package glib-2.0 was not found

Package glib-2.0 was not found 

2010-05-07 09:42:00 1067

原创 libxml/tree.h no such file or directory

libxml/tree.h no such file or directory

2010-05-07 09:38:00 1438

原创 sys/acl.h: No such file or directory

sys/acl.h: No such file or directory

2010-05-07 09:35:00 7298 1

原创 uuid/uuid.h;No such file or directory

sys/acl.h: No such file or directory

2010-05-07 09:29:00 3032

原创 修改超级用户密码

sudo passwd root系统-系统管理-用户和组里,可以设置root密码,也可以设成随机密码

2010-05-06 19:33:00 845 1

原创 Linux下的段错误产生的原因及调试方法

Linux下的段错误产生的原因及调试方法在编程中以下几类做法容易导致段错误,基本是是错误地使用指针引起的1)访问系统数据区,尤其是往  系统保护的内存地址写数据   最常见就是给一个指针以0地址2)内存越界(数组越界,变量类型不一致等) 访问到不属于你的内存区域解决方法我们在用C/C++语言写程序的时侯,内存管理的绝大部分工作都是需要我们来做的。实际上,

2010-05-05 17:08:00 1348

原创 error: ao/ao.h: No such file or directory

 error: ao/ao.h: No such file or directory

2010-05-05 10:35:00 2452

原创 为什么我的系统没有asoundlib.h文件?

Normal 0 false false false MicrosoftInternetExplorer4 <!-- /* Font Definitions */ @font-face {font-family:宋体;

2010-05-05 10:30:00 1453

转载 vmware 安装ubuntu时安装vmware tool解决方法,及使用鼠标滚轮的方法.

如果你是在VM下安装 Ubuntu,那么必须安装VMware-tools,才能获得更好的体验,包括屏幕分辨率、声音、和windows共享剪贴板等等。点击VMware菜单的-VM-Install VMware Tools这时,在Ubuntu下会自动加载Linux版的VMware Tools的安装光盘镜像。你会看到虚拟机的桌面上出现了一个名为VMware Too

2010-05-05 08:41:00 510

原创 echo $LANG

echo $LANG zh_CN.UTF-8

2010-05-04 13:11:00 6952 1

原创 软件架构师应该知道的97件事

1.  客户需求重于个人简历 ( Nitin Borwankar )客户需求至上。为了自己的简历更炫而采用新技术是沽名钓誉,往往事与愿违。2.  简化根本复杂性 ,消除偶发复杂性 ( Neal Ford )分析问题好比拨云见月、水落石出。3.  关键问题可能不是出在技

2010-05-04 09:06:00 796

转载 AT91RM9200上uBoot和 Linux-2.4.19的参数传递关系

[root@gliethttp linux-2.4.19-rmk7]#make at91rm9200dk_config[root@gliethttp linux-2.4.19-rmk7]#make oldcnofig //使用dk板默认配置如果想定制,可以继续执行[root@gliethttp linux-2.4.19-rmk7]#make menuconfig[r

2010-05-03 18:42:00 944

转载 Q2440开发板系列教程合集-含有 Linux-2.6.30.4内核移植pdf文档

http://bbs.embedsky.net/viewthread.php?tid=630&extra=page%3D1http://bbs.embedsky.net/index.phphttp://blog.chinaunix.net/u1/38994/article_56615_5.html 首先推出的是Linux移植教程(现在是4.2版,直接更新Linux内核到2.6.30

2010-05-03 17:11:00 1936

转载 交叉编译调试跟踪器--strace

luther@gliethttp:~$ wget http://ftp.de.debian.org/debian/pool/main/s/strace/strace_4.5.17+cvs080723.orig.tar.gzluther@gliethttp:~/strace-4.5.17+cvs080723$ ./configure --host=arm-linux --prefix=/

2010-05-03 17:06:00 822

转载 arm下的ldconfig动态库管理程序和 ldd库查询程序

其中ldd程序为shell脚本,如果使用busybox作为shell的话,那么如果想在arm开发板上正常使用ldd程序,那么就需要作如下修改:luther@gliethttp:~$ cp /usr/local/arm/4.3.2/arm-none-linux-gnueabi/libc/armv4t/usr/bin/ldd /vobs/initramfs/usr/binluther@

2010-05-03 17:05:00 1136

原创 交叉编译tree

$ make CC=arm-linux-gcc$ arm-linux-strip -s tree

2010-05-03 16:59:00 586

转载 交叉编译libncurses.so库和bin 二进制比较和16进制显示软件vbindiff

luther@gliethttp:~$ wget http://ftp.de.debian.org/debian/pool/main/v/vbindiff/vbindiff_3.0-beta3.orig.tar.gzluther@gliethttp:~$ wget http://ftp.de.debian.org/debian/pool/main/n/ncurses/ncurses

2010-05-03 16:58:00 1260

转载 制作交叉编译file工具

luther@gliethttp:~$ wget http://ftp.de.debian.org/debian/pool/main/f/file/file_4.26.orig.tar.gzluther@gliethttp:~/file-4.26$ ./configure --host=arm-linux --datarootdir=/usr/share --prefix=/h

2010-05-03 16:54:00 797

转载 开发板上rmmod卸载模块必须创建/lib /modules/2.6.30.4这样一个空目录

必须创建/lib/modules/2.6.30.4这样一个空目录,否则不能卸载ko模块.# rmmod nls_cp936rmmod: chdir(/lib/modules): No such file or directory但是这样倒是可以卸载nls_cp936,不过会一直有这样一个提示:rmmod: module nls_cp936 not found

2010-05-03 16:47:00 1782

转载 使用oprofile分析性能瓶颈

使用oprofile分析性能瓶颈1. 概述oprofile 是 Linux 平台上,类似 INTEL VTune 的一个功能强大的性能分析工具。其支持两种采样(sampling)方式:基于事件的采样(event based)和基于时间的采样(time based)。基于事件的采样是oprofile只记录特定事件(比如L2 cache miss)的发生次数,当达到

2010-05-03 16:38:00 603

sandisk量产工具;

sandisk量产工具,附加有相应的使用说明,很方便的;

2009-07-21

php设计模式

php设计模式 慢慢看才有收获! 东西在于精而不在于多!

2008-04-22

JavaScript从入门到精通

想学的就下! 内容很全很细

2008-04-18

JavaScript Lessons

很好的一个参考资料!

2008-04-18

Linux程序设计权威指南 _5

Linux程序设计权威指南 同时附带源代码 PDF格式 分五部分

2008-04-17

Linux程序设计权威指南_4

Linux程序设计权威指南 同时附带源代码 PDF格式 分五部分

2008-04-17

Linux程序设计权威指南_3

Linux程序设计权威指南 同时附带源代码 PDF格式 分五部分

2008-04-17

Linux程序设计权威指南_2

Linux程序设计权威指南 同时附带源代码 PDF格式 分五部分

2008-04-17

Linux程序设计权威指南_1

Linux程序设计权威指南 同时附带源代码 PDF格式 <br>分五部分

2008-04-17

VI使用手册

PDF格式,自己做的,这样会好看一些也不会出现乱码.

2008-04-17

JavaScript中文教程

JavaScript中文教程 学习脚本语言的好材料.大一的时候就是看的这个.呵呵! 不知道对你有没有帮助

2008-04-17

C++调试实用手册

成为程序高手,必须会调试! 希望看了这本书后,你有所收获!<br>

2008-04-15

C语言编程要点

详细介绍了C语言的要点,个人感觉不错就上传了,希望对你有些帮助!

2008-04-13

VC++编写的五个属性对话框实例

VC++编写的五个属性对话框实例! 很好哦!

2008-04-13

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除